Iron Studios unveils new Mumm-Ra ThunderCats collectible statue

April 1, 2024 by Amie Cranswick

Iron Studios has revealed a new tenth scale Mumm-Ra collectible statue for the iconic ThunderCats villain in his decayed form, which is available to pre-order now over at Sideshow, priced at $255; check out the promotional images here…

Sideshow and Iron Studios are proud to present the Mumm-Ra Decayed Form Deluxe 1:10 Statue from Iron Studios. This statue depicts Third Earth villain Mumm-Ra cloaked and covered in bandages, stepping out of his sarcophagus atop a base inspired by the Black Pyramid.
